CHEM 3523 - Structure, Bonding and Reactivity (3 Lecture Hours 0 Lab Hours 3 Credit Hours)
Prerequisite: (C or better in PHYS 1112 or PHYS 2212 )and (C or better in CHEM 3422 ) and (C or better in MATH 2644 ) This course applies wave-mechanical models of bound electrons to account for the electronic structure of atoms via orbital theory and how it is used to explain the similarities/differences in the behavior of various elements in the periodic table. This is followed by the building of numerous molecular systems via applying Molecular Orbital Theory with Group Symmetry. Orbital theory will be applied in interpreting/predicting the electronic interaction with light, chemical reactivity, and kinetic behavior in reaction mechanisms of various organic molecular systems.
